Sumubok (en. To try)
/suˈmubok/
Meaning & Definition
EnglishTagalog
verb
A verb meaning to try something.
He tried a new recipe for dinner.
Sumubok siya ng bagong resipe para sa gabi.
An attempt or effort to do something.
He is not afraid to try difficult challenges.
Hindi siya natatakot na sumubok ng mahihirap na hamon.
The act of testing a person's ability or capability.
He tested himself in the big competition.
Sumubok siya sa kanyang sarili sa malaking kompetisyon.
Etymology
from the root word 'subok' meaning 'to try' or 'to test'.
